Medio Campidano

The province of Medio Campidano is part of the Sardinia region, in Italy. It is formed out of 28 comuni and it was officially created in 2005. The capital cities, two of them, are Sanluri and Villacidro. the territory is characterized by many forms of relief: sea, mountains, plains and hills, and it is also called the ‘Green Province’, because it is situated in the most pristine areas of the region. One of UNESCO's World Heritage Sites is found here, Su Nuraxi (or, The Nuraghi) being an extremely valuable and important archaeological site.
